Ceselli
Ceselli is a hamlet in Scheggino, Province of Perugia, Umbria and has about 116 residents. Ceselli is situated nearby to the hamlet San Valentino, as well as near Civitella.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Scheggino is a comune in the Province of Perugia in the Italian region Umbria, located about 60 km southeast of Perugia. As of January 2020, it had a population of 464 and an area of 35.2 km2. Scheggino is situated 3½ km north of Ceselli.
